Treatment For Thick,tough And Scabbed Painful Sores.

I have red spots that itched and they are now sores. there are about 4 on my back 7 on my butt ttwo on each knee, and two on each upper arm. I have bruising on my upper thighs. the sores have thick, tough scabs on them. I am also experiencing what feels like pin pricks all over my body.

Seems like you have developed folliculitis.

Now firstly I would advise you to keep the area clean and dry as much as possible.
Do not apply any kind of moisturizing creams/lotions or oil over the affected area.
Wear cotton clothes so as to decrease the amount of sweating.
Clean the area with lukewarm water twice a day and apply an antibiotic cream like mupirocin gel over the area twice daily.

If inspite of the above measures, the lesion persists or continues to increase in size, then you might need a course of oral antibiotics along with pain killers.

In that case, I would advise you to visit a dermatologist for proper assessment and treatment.
